Latin Quarter
Ybor City, Tampa’s Latin Quarter, ranks among the city’s most celebrated neighborhoods. Historic 7th Avenue, or “La Setima” as locals call it, runs through the heart of the neighborhood and has been designated one of the American Planning Association’s Great Streets in America.
Photo courtesy of Keir Magoulas | Visit Tampa Bay
Cigar Capital of the World
Ybor City was once known as the Cigar Capital of the World, thanks to immigrants Gavino Gutierrez, Vicente Martinez Ybor and Ignacio Haya who began manufacturing cigars in Tampa in the late 1800s. Visitors can still watch the process of cigar rolling today…
